Good news for Advanced Diploma holders in Rwanda! Rwanda Polytechnic has officially announced applications for Bachelor of Technology (BTech) programs for the 2026–2027 academic year. This is a great opportunity for students who want to upgrade their qualifications and strengthen their professional skills in technical and vocational education. According to the official announcement, applications opened on 25th May 2026 and will close on 20th June 2026.
What
Is the Rwanda Polytechnic BTech Program?
The Bachelor of Technology (BTech)
is part of Rwanda’s efforts to improve technical education and produce highly
skilled professionals ready for industrial development and innovation.
These programs are designed for
holders of an Advanced Diploma who wish to continue their studies and
gain higher-level technical expertise. The program duration is one academic
year and will be offered on a full-time day basis.

Rwanda
Polytechnic BTech Application Dates 2026
Applicants should note these
important dates:
- Application Opening Date: 25th May 2026
- Application Deadline:
20th June 2026
Late applications may not be
accepted, so candidates are encouraged to apply early.
How
to Apply for Rwanda Polytechnic BTech Programs Online
Applications must be submitted
online through the official Rwanda Polytechnic application portal:
Rwanda Polytechnic Application Portal
After submitting your application
successfully, a confirmation email will be sent to your registered email
address.
Requirements
for BTech Application
To apply, candidates must prepare
the following documents:
1.
Advanced Diploma Certificate and Academic Transcripts
Applicants must provide notified copies.
2.
Proof of English Proficiency
Required for candidates from
non-English education systems.
3.
Equivalence Certificate (For Foreign Applicants)
Must be issued by a recognized
competent authority in Rwanda.
4.
Valid Identification
- National ID (Rwandan applicants)
- Valid Passport (foreign applicants)
5.
Recent Passport Photo
6.
Application Fee
A non-refundable fee of 5,000 RWF
is required.
Selection
Process
Admission will be based on:
- Academic performance
- Completeness of submitted documents
- Matching names on certificates and identification
documents
Selected students may be admitted to
any Rwanda Polytechnic college.
